What Is an Instapot

An Instapot is a multi-functional electric pressure cooker that combines seven kitchen appliances in one device. This innovative cooking tool functions as a pressure cooker, slow cooker, rice cooker, steamer, sauté pan, yogurt maker, and food warmer.

The device uses steam pressure to cook food faster than traditional methods. Built-in safety features and programmable settings make it accessible for novice cooks. The sealed cooking environment retains nutrients and flavors while reducing cooking times by up to 70 percent.

How Instapot Technology Works

The Instapot operates through pressurized steam cooking that raises the boiling point of water. The sealed environment traps steam, creating pressure that cooks food at higher temperatures. This process breaks down tough fibers in meat and reduces cooking times significantly.

Smart programming controls temperature and pressure automatically. The device includes multiple preset functions for different food types. Safety mechanisms prevent over-pressurization and ensure secure operation. The built-in timer and keep-warm function maintain food temperature after cooking completes.

Instapot Model Comparison

Several Instapot models cater to different household sizes and cooking needs. The Instant Pot brand offers various capacity options from 3-quart to 8-quart sizes. Entry-level models include basic pressure cooking functions, while advanced versions feature WiFi connectivity and app integration.

The Duo series provides seven-in-one functionality with manual pressure settings. Pro models include advanced features like sous vide cooking and cake making programs. The Smart WiFi versions connect to mobile apps for remote monitoring and recipe access. Each model includes the same core pressure cooking technology with varying additional features.

Benefits and Drawbacks of Instapot Cooking

Time efficiency represents the primary advantage of Instapot cooking. Meals that typically require hours finish in minutes. The device reduces active cooking time and allows hands-off preparation. Energy consumption decreases compared to using multiple separate appliances.

Nutrient retention improves through steam cooking methods. The sealed environment preserves vitamins and minerals that escape during traditional cooking. Flavor concentration intensifies as natural juices remain trapped during the cooking process. However, the learning curve requires practice to master timing and liquid ratios.

Storage space becomes a consideration for smaller kitchens. The device requires counter space and proper ventilation during operation. Initial investment costs exceed basic cooking equipment. Some recipes require recipe adaptation for pressure cooking methods.
